I'm trying to setup Gentoo on an Ultra60, but I cannot seem to get the ethernet configured.
I found this thread which mentioned running the command:
# modprobe sunhme
to use the built in ethernet on an Ultra60. This command doesn't work for me, though. It says:
modprobe: can't locate module sunhme
and the other odd thing is that sunhme does not appear when i run the command:
# ls /lib/modules/`uname -r`/kernel/drivers/net
I have tried modprobe on the modules that are listed in there, but get an error to the effect of insmod DRIVERNAME failed. Was this driver removed from the more recent sparc CD's? I'm using Gentoo-sparc64-1.4_rc4-08Sep2003, which is later than the CD mentioned in the earlier post.

We tend to build sunhme into the kernel if there's room, so no need to modprobe. |
